Before I begin, It's probably worth mentioning that I'm a guy (in case there's some other guy out there wondering if it's okay to buy these) and that while, at 5' 8", I'm not *tall,* I do have long legs for my height (31.5"/80cm inseam; 19.5"/49.5cm to mid-knee). My calves are also fairly huge (15.5"/39.5cm" at the widest point). Those factors almost certainly influence fit; I don't think these leg warmers would be as suitable for dancers much taller than I am. TL;DR version: PRO: Warm, light, not bulky, durable, washable. CON: At my size, I suspect I'm about at the upper limit for these. If you're tall, they might not work for you. Anyway! In my ever-expanding collection of legwarmers, I already had the taller version of these, so I knew I would like them. Chiefly, they do their job very, very well, and they seem durable. In fact, I was quite surprised to discover that if my right calf (which I injured a while back) starts to feel tight during petit allegro, I can just slap one of these on, and it helps profoundly almost at once. Likewise, they reduce warm-up time for my rather comically muscular calves, and that (combined with the stirrup feature) helps my feet warm up faster, too. Moreover, they're not bulky -- which is good, because bulky leg-warmers are frankly the very last thing I need when I'm going for a tight sus-sous. Right now, this is my go-to pair of legwarmers, so they see use almost daily and make their way through the wash a couple of times each week. Unlike most of my dance stuff, which I coddle ridiculously, I run these through the tumble dryer -- sometimes on low with my husband's aerials kit; sometimes on medium with regular clothes. So far, there's no sign at all of shrinkage, unraveling, or other damage. They come out soft, fluffy, and ready to wear. Since they're inexpensive, I don't worry about losing them -- though I do think I'll go ahead and buy another pair to keep on hand, because sooner or later I probably *will* lose them (or, rather, I will lose ONE of them, because the universe is a cruel and inhospitable place for a broke dancer). Fit is good: while, on first glance, I immediately thought, "Ha! Not bleeding likely," it turns out that they're elastic enough to be quite comfortable. I suspect, though, that I'm about at the upper limit of their comfort range. Someone with longer legs will probably find them a bit too short; someone with thicker legs might find their elastics too constricting. I *have* noticed that when I wear these with purpose-built mens' ballet tights (which are pretty smooth) they tend to slip down to just below my knees. This may be due to the way I'm built, or it could just be that my tights are slippery. I don't have the same problem when I take class in my mid-calf length jogging tights, short tights (which leave my legs bare to well above the knee), or what have you. Still, even with the slipping thing, they're still really useful legwarmers, and I like them a lot. Read more

They're nice and stretchy and comfy, and I love wearing them! I wear them a couple times a week and they seem pretty durable. Just FYI for girls with long legs or thick legs, I'm 5'2" and weigh 95 lbs and they come up about as high on me as they do in the picture (a few inches above the knee), so if you're taller you might want to go with a longer legwarmer. I was kind of hoping they'd be a bit longer on me since I have such short legs, but no such luck. The top part around the thigh is a little thicker and tighter to keep them from falling down while dancing, but it's a little less stretchy so it might not fit someone with bigger legs. Read more
